Waihola couldn’t have put on better weather for the family day that the Society held on the 28th November. The sun shone hot and bright and everyone breathed a collective sigh of relief (not that we were worried mind you!) So many people enjoyed their wetland experience by air and by boat. My sincere thanks to all the boat skippers, crew and helpers on the day who made the day a really great experience for our visitors and community. The wetlands and the lake really sparkled on Sunday, and so did many people’s faces after sharing a unique experience with us. Here are a selection of pictures from the day. Thanks everybody!
